Joint Venture Proposal — Overview (Managers Only)

This page summarizes the proposed joint venture between our Calder Systems unit and Norrel Fabrication, covering shared production at the Vintermoor facility. Ownership would split 55/45 in our favor, with a five-year initial term and a joint steering committee. Heads of department should review the due-diligence summary before the vote. The commercial assumptions underpinning the proposal are set out in the confidential note below.

board note of yagug-taweg: Only 34 of the 546 pilot accounts renewed Norael, so a churn review is set for April 24. Zorvanox Freight is in early talks to buy Oliwynox Works for about $200.7 million.

# Cutoff rule for Millbrook Hearth storefront plugins.
# Orders placed after the daily cutoff roll to the next bake day.
# Plugins may read these constants but must not override them;
# the scheduler assumes they match the oven roster config.
# Weekend cutoffs differ from weekdays, and holiday overrides
# come from the calendar service. The effective values are:

tuning table, kafof-fahof:
RATE_LIMITS = {
    "wenwyn": 2,
    "quenael": 2,
}

### Step 4 — Migrate PortionWise settings

After upgrading a customer to PortionWise 3.x, the recipe-scaling calculator no longer reads the old unit tables. Support should verify that scaled yields match the 2.x output for at least two sample recipes before closing the ticket. If results differ, reset the conversion cache and retry once. The upgraded service expects the configuration values listed below.

settings of yawif-yafop:
[druys]
port = 9000
region = south-3
host = druys.zemvarsoft.internal
team = frador
timeout_ms = 3000
retries = 4